African grey parrots are intelligent birds capable of creating bonds with their human companion. However they aren't for novice pet owners as they require a lot of exercise and care to prevent health or behavioral issues.

In the wild African Greys live in groups that interact with one another to manage complex daily tasks. If left alone or unsupervised they could become destructive and even feather pluck.

Health

African grey parrots are said to live as long as 80 years in the wild. They are also among the smartest creatures on the planet. They are very social birds and can speak a variety of phrases and words. They can be loud birds that require a lot of mental stimulation. It is important to consider whether you can handle the volume before you purchase one.

Consider whether you and your family members are capable of coping with the volume of noise that comes from an African gray. They are vocal birds, and they make numerous whistles, calls and loud screeches! This is a part of their natural instincts and allows them to communicate in the wild with other flock members. If they are feeling unhappy or bored then they may end up screaming and biting.

If you can manage these sounds, and give your African grey lots of interaction with humans You will discover that they are very loving and sweet. They're also a joy to have. They're also extremely loyal birds and will be a part of your family for the rest of their lives.

However, due to the popularity of african grey parrot birds for sale gray parrots, their numbers in the wild are declining. This is due to the excessive capture of these birds for the pet market as well as the destruction of forests in many regions of the range. However, if you do have your heart set on owning an African grey then you should always purchase an animal from a reputable breeder who will be able to provide you with an Annex A Certificate (or Article 10 Certificate) which must accompany any Annex A species when being sold or offered for sale.

Training

A parrot is a wonderful companion. It can show profound understanding. It will form a bond with you that can last for a lifetime. They are intelligent and can learn how to whistle, mimic and talk. They can also recognize your voice and respond to certain requests and questions. This is a unique and wonderful relationship that can be satisfying and also frustrating.

Parrots need constant interaction and attention to remain happy and healthy. They love to play and learn new things, and they'll be very attracted to you. They will be able to recognize your voices and they will often greet you with a chirp whenever you come home from school or work. They will also become connected to their favourite toys, food and music.

Many people worry that their pet birds will become so attached to them that they'll be aggressive toward other family members or strangers. It is possible that this could occur, but it is best to teach your pet to accept all members of the family from the beginning. This will prevent the pet from becoming too attached to one person, and will also help train the parrot for sale african grey to to interact with other animals.

It is essential to begin the training as soon as you can to ensure that the bird is able to learn the commands. If you start training too late, your bird will have a hard in gaining trust you and will eventually become nervous. The first thing to do is to train your pet to recall on foot and then start training it to perform simple tricks.

When you are training your pet it is recommended to use positive reinforcement. This means that you will give the bird a small treat for every command it obeys. This will encourage the birds to follow the command, and also reinforce good behavior.

Care

African grey parrots form a strong bond with people and are highly intelligent. They can learn 1,000 words and speak in sentences when taught correctly. They are considered to be among the most intelligent birds in the entire world. They have been kept as pets for thousands of years, and they are very sensitive to their owners. In the wild, they are preyed on by snakes and large cats. They also have to contend with loss of habitat in a variety of areas of their range.

A favorite pet bird In Europe, America, and the Middle East, this bird has a long life span and is able to mimic human speech. Their population is declining due to the excessive trapping of birds for pet trade and habitat destruction in Africa.

When kept in captivity, these birds require a high-quality pellet diet, as well as fresh fruits and vegetables. They must also have clean, fresh water available at all times. Some veterinarians recommend adding dietary supplements to the diet however, they should be taken with care.

They require a lot of mental stimulation in order to stop them from becoming bored. If they aren't stimulated enough, they may start to act out in inappropriate ways, like self-mutilation and screams. These animals love to play and play, and they love games, toys and games with their owners. They also need to spend at least several hours a day in their cage which is why a medium-sized or a large cage is required to provide them with the space they require.

Ideally, an African grey is best kept in a home with other birds. They are not the best companions for children, because they can be destructive and bite. They can also be territorial, and they will react aggressively when they feel their territory is under threat.

They can live up 80 years in captivity, and are prone to being sensitive to changes in the environment. They may be jealous of a new addition in the family, or might be upset by the arrival of a new partner or spouse. If they're unhappy they may scream, or gnaw at their own feathers.

Diet

In their natural habitat African greys are part of multi-family groups and display altruistic behaviours like grooming and the regurgitation of food to feed other birds. In captivity, this desire for companionship can be satisfied by providing social interaction through a variety of toys and chewable branches. You can also satisfy this need by providing a nutritious diet that is rich in pellets fruit and vegetables.

Pellets are a crucial component of the diet and should make up 75-80% of the pet's daily food intake. They are a very palatable, textured and tasty food that is an excellent way to add flavor to the diet. You can also offer nuts, seeds and vegetables. The diets formulated for African greys are available for African greys provide a balanced nutrition, reducing the risk of nutritional deficiencies.

In the wild, African grays are natural foragers. They can travel for long distances to hunt for grubs or insects on tree bark, or a variety of fruits. It is therefore possible that they will eat some meat and animal protein however I haven't seen my own display any interest. A small amount of cooked drumstick flesh would be acceptable, however this is not recommended for young birds since it can cause gastric upsets.

The nutritional content of fresh foods fluctuates all through the year and captive parrots should be provided with the same menu throughout the year. This will allow them to taste the wide range of tastes and textures that their wild counterparts do in the rainforest, whilst making sure they don't pay too much for specialty products that are not in season.

Vegetables play a major role in a healthy parrot's overall health. A balanced diet should include plenty of dark greens, e.g. cress, water-grass, and kale. The high levels of calcium found in these foods are vital to a parrot's health. A deficiency in calcium can cause seizures and even feather plucking in some species.

Fruits should be served in smaller quantities than vegetables, because sugars can cause yeast problems (a common problem for immune-compromised parrots) and cause overweightness. Fruits can vary in their nutritional value depending on the country. Tropical fruits like papayas, mangos and pomegranates are rich in nutrients than bananas and apples.
